FAQ: What is prompt engineering in AI? Prompt engineering is the process of designing inputs to guide AI models toward desired outputs, crucial for applications in business and research. How can businesses benefit from consistent prompt formats? Consistent formats ensure reliable AI results, saving time and reducing errors, as seen in services that offer customizable templates for various industries.
